Prevent vertigo with a simple half-somersault maneuver

Top view on a spiral stairs made of stone

Suffer from chronic vertigo? Carol Foster, MD, of the University of Colorado, Denver's School of Medicine, devised this simple, effective half-somersault motion to help prevent recurring bouts of dizziness.
